One mole of an ideal gas is taken around a closed rectangular cycle in the pressure-volume plane with corners at (P, V) = (1.0e5 Pa, 2.0e-3 m^3), (3.0e5 Pa, 2.0e-3 m^3), (3.0e5 Pa, 6.0e-3 m^3) and (1.0e5 Pa, 6.0e-3 m^3), traversed in that clockwise order. Find the net work done by the gas in one complete cycle, in joules.

✓ Verified answer: 800checked by our engine — not a guess

Step-by-step solution

Net work in a cyclic process equals the area enclosed in the P-V diagram; clockwise means positive work by gas.

Area = (delta P)*(delta V) = (3e5 - 1e5)*(6e-3 - 2e-3) = 2e5*4e-3 = 800 J.
